A free, continental breakfast, special activities and lunch with entertainment by The Honeybee Trio headline Travis' annual Retiree Appreciation Day from 7:30 a.m. to 3 p.m. Oct. 13 at David Grant USAF Medical Center.

The event, involving multiple organizations, is designed to honor and say thanks to the veterans who have served our nation and to make available to them services and programs on the base, said Joe Rowan, Travis Retiree Activities Office director. It has become an annual tradition for the men and women who live in the local community.

Typically held at the Travis Conference Center in years past, the venue was changed in 2010 to DGMC after Travis leadership sought to increase the scope and depth of the event to bring in all age groups, covering the entire spectrum of retirees.

Sponsored by the Travis Retiree Activities Office, Friends of Family Services and DGMC staff, the event will kick off at 7:30 a.m. Oct. 13 for attendees. The formal portion of program begins at 8:30 a.m. with a series of mini-briefings from Travis leadership and subject-matter experts on topics pertaining to the retiree community.
Keynote speaker for the event is retired Air Force Lt. Col. Shane Ostrum, deputy director of the Benefits Information Department for the Military Officers Association of America in Washington, D.C. He will discuss what agenda MOAA is pursuing on behalf of retirees and their families.
As the briefings in the DGMC auditorium continue throughout the morning hours, retirees and family members can move about the first level of the medical center, stopping by the health fair and vendor displays to get information on TRICARE, Veterans Affairs benefits, social security, pharmacy and more.

Representatives will provide details and answer questions regarding Space-Available travel, survivor benefits, the National Association for Uniformed Services and the Air Force Sergeants Association. New this year is DGMC's Office of the medical law consultant, who will be available to provide wills, advance directives, powers of attorney, and notary service.

Rotating shuttle buses will take retirees to a flight line static display of a C-17 Globemaster III configured for aeromedical evacuation with members of the 60th Aerospace Medicine Squadron's critical care air transportation teams, as well as a visit to the Jimmy Doolittle Air and Space Museum before returning to DGMC.

The Arthur J. Sachsel Dental Clinic will provide lunch outdoors to participating retirees and their families. The Honeybee Trio, performing classics from the 1930s, '40s and beyond in three-part harmony, will provide entertainment.
